The Raconteurs is comprised of Jack White (vocals, guitar), Brendan Benson (vocals, guitar), Jack Lawrence (bass) and Patrick Keeler (drums), which they formed in 2005. Jack White has been a prolific solo artist and a member of many of bands, like obviously The White Stripes in the same era, and later helped form The Dead Weather with Jack Lawrence (and others like Alison Mosshart of The Kills).
They are touring North America for their third album, Help Us Stranger (via Third Man Records), which came out on June 21st. They’ve been dormant for about eight years, yet seemingly perfected the blues and funk rock they’ve excel at for their first two albums.
“Bored and Razed” is an epic rock song, with super guitar riffs, Jack White’s signature growly voice, and Brendan chiming in to add the chorus, ‘We are Detroit bored and razed’. I like the pun.
“Help Me Stranger” is an old school country and blues track. It’s an exciting entry to their canon, and now I can’t stop listening.
